| NOUN | communication | trade embargo, embargo, trade stoppage | a government order imposing a trade barrier |
|---|
| Meaning | A government order imposing a trade barrier. | |
|---|---|---|
| Synonyms | embargo, trade stoppage | |
| Broader | trade barrier, import barrier | Any regulation or policy that restricts international trade |
| Spanish | embargo | |
| Catalan | bloqueig, embargament | |
©2001-25 · HyperDic hyper-dictionary · Contact